  Pulsed neutron sources and condensed matter research
 
 
Title: Pulsed neutron sources and condensed matter research
Author: Williams, W. G.
Lovesey, S. W.
Appeared in: Contemporary physics
Paging: Volume 30 (1989) nr. 1 pages 35-53
Year: 1989-01-01
Contents: The historical development of neutron sources for research is outlined, with emphasis on the dependence of future progress on the successful exploitation of the new breed of pulsed sources. The principles and instrumentation of scattering experiments at pulsed sources using the time-of-flight method are described in detail. Examples of novel scientific results, recently obtained at the ISIS source, are presented to illustrate the power and potential of pulsed neutron scattering.
